Brain Fog After Heart Bypass Surgery: Causes, Delirium Risk, and Recovery

Mild brain fog after heart bypass surgery is common during early recovery and often improves over days to weeks. Postoperative delirium is different from ordinary forgetfulness because it causes fluctuating confusion, inattention, sleep-wake disruption, or agitation.

Overview
Brain fog after heart bypass surgery describes a group of temporary cognitive symptoms that can occur during recovery. A person may feel mentally slower, have trouble focusing, forget recent conversations, lose their train of thought, or feel less mentally sharp than usual. These changes can be unsettling for patients and families, especially after a major operation, but they are not unusual in the early postoperative period.
Heart bypass surgery, also called coronary artery bypass grafting, is performed to improve blood flow to the heart when coronary arteries are narrowed or blocked. During coronary artery bypass surgery, the body experiences anesthesia, inflammation, changes in sleep, pain, medications, and a period of reduced physical activity. All of these can affect attention and memory for a time.
It is helpful to separate general brain fog from postoperative delirium. Brain fog is often mild and persistent, while delirium is an acute change in attention and awareness that tends to fluctuate during the day. Delirium can be quiet and easy to miss, or it can involve agitation and hallucinations. Because delirium may signal a treatable medical problem, it deserves careful attention.
What Brain Fog Can Feel Like After Bypass Surgery
Patients often describe brain fog as feeling “not quite themselves.” They may read a page and not remember it, struggle to follow a conversation, repeat questions, or feel overwhelmed by tasks that were previously simple. Some people notice slower word-finding or difficulty managing appointments and medications without reminders.
These symptoms may be more noticeable in the hospital, during the first days at home, or when pain, poor sleep, fatigue, or emotional stress are present. Recovery from heart bypass surgery is physically demanding, and mental stamina often improves as the body heals. A gradual return of concentration is usually expected, but progress may feel uneven.
Delirium has a different pattern. It may include sudden confusion, inability to pay attention, disorientation about place or time, a reversed sleep schedule, unusual drowsiness, agitation, paranoia, or seeing or hearing things that are not there. Symptoms can come and go, sometimes worsening in the evening or at night. Families may be the first to notice that the patient’s behavior is different from baseline.
Why Cognitive Changes Can Happen
There is rarely one single cause of brain fog after bypass surgery. Instead, several factors may combine. General anesthesia and sedating medicines can temporarily affect alertness, particularly in older adults or people who metabolize medicines more slowly. Pain medicines, sleep aids, some bladder medications, and certain anti-nausea medicines can also contribute to confusion or slowed thinking.
The body’s inflammatory response to surgery may influence brain function. After a major operation, immune signals, stress hormones, fluid shifts, blood pressure changes, anemia, and changes in oxygen levels can affect how the brain performs. Some patients also have underlying vascular disease, diabetes, kidney problems, or prior small vessel disease in the brain, which may make them more sensitive to these stressors.
Sleep disruption is another major contributor. Hospital noise, nighttime monitoring, pain, anxiety, unfamiliar surroundings, and daytime naps can disturb the normal sleep-wake rhythm. Poor sleep affects attention, short-term memory, mood, and balance. Dehydration, constipation, low appetite, infection, fever, or urinary retention can further worsen mental clarity.
Emotional factors matter as well. It is common to feel vulnerable, frustrated, or low in mood after cardiac surgery. Anxiety about the operation, fear of another heart event, and the challenge of depending on others can make concentration harder. Depression and anxiety after cardiac events are treatable and should be discussed with the care team if they persist.
Delirium Risk: Who Is More Vulnerable?
Postoperative delirium can affect adults of any age, but certain factors increase risk. These include older age, previous delirium, known dementia or mild cognitive impairment, Parkinson’s disease, stroke history, significant hearing or vision problems, frailty, heavy alcohol use, multiple medications, kidney disease, severe infection, and prolonged intensive care stays. Emergency surgery and complicated postoperative courses may also increase vulnerability.
Delirium is not a sign that a person is “not trying hard enough.” It is a medical condition related to the brain’s response to illness, surgery, medications, and environmental stress. A patient with hypoactive delirium may simply appear unusually sleepy, withdrawn, or quiet, which can be mistaken for normal tiredness. Hyperactive delirium, with restlessness or agitation, is easier to recognize but not necessarily more serious.
Families play an important role because they know the patient’s usual thinking and behavior. If a patient is suddenly unable to follow simple instructions, does not recognize familiar people, becomes unusually suspicious, or has a marked change in alertness, the healthcare team should be told. Early recognition allows clinicians to look for treatable causes such as infection, medication side effects, low oxygen, dehydration, electrolyte imbalance, or uncontrolled pain.
Diagnosis and Medical Evaluation
Evaluation begins with a careful history: when symptoms started, whether they fluctuate, which medications the patient is taking, how the person is sleeping, and whether there are signs of infection, pain, low mood, or neurologic changes. Clinicians may use brief bedside screening tools to assess attention, orientation, and level of alertness. Family observations are often very valuable.
The medical team may check vital signs, oxygen levels, hydration status, wound healing, urine symptoms, and bowel function. Blood tests can look for anemia, infection markers, kidney function changes, blood sugar abnormalities, thyroid issues when relevant, and electrolyte disturbances. A review of medications is especially important because sedatives, strong pain medicines, and drugs with anticholinergic effects can worsen confusion.
Imaging tests are not needed for every patient with mild brain fog, but they may be considered if symptoms are sudden, severe, or accompanied by warning signs. Weakness on one side, facial drooping, trouble speaking, a severe new headache, seizures, fainting, or a major change in consciousness requires urgent assessment for stroke or other neurologic emergencies. The goal is to identify reversible causes and support safe recovery.
Treatment and Recovery Support
Treatment depends on the cause. If delirium or brain fog is linked to infection, low oxygen, dehydration, anemia, medication effects, uncontrolled pain, or abnormal blood sugar, addressing that factor often improves mental clarity. Doctors may adjust medications, reduce unnecessary sedatives, treat infections, optimize oxygenation, and support nutrition and hydration. Patients should not stop prescribed heart or pain medicines without medical advice.
Non-drug measures are central. A calm, well-lit environment during the day, regular reassurance, a visible clock and calendar, familiar objects, and frequent orientation can help. Glasses, hearing aids, dentures, and mobility aids should be available if the patient uses them. Encouraging normal daytime activity and minimizing nighttime interruptions when safe can help restore sleep rhythm.
Physical recovery and cognitive recovery often move together. Early, supervised movement, breathing exercises, and gradual activity help reduce complications and improve confidence. A structured program such as cardiac rehabilitation may support safe exercise, education, risk-factor control, and emotional adjustment after surgery. Patients should follow the specific activity limits and wound-care instructions provided by their surgical team.
Families can help by keeping instructions simple, offering one task at a time, using medication lists, writing down appointments, and avoiding overstimulation. If the patient becomes confused, arguing is usually less helpful than gentle redirection and reassurance. If symptoms worsen, become unsafe, or do not improve, the care team should reassess for medical or medication-related causes.
Prevention and Self-Care During Recovery
Not all brain fog or delirium can be prevented, but risk can often be reduced. Before surgery, patients should share a complete medication list, including over-the-counter sleep aids, allergy medicines, supplements, and alcohol use. If there is a history of memory problems, delirium, stroke, or falls, the surgical and anesthesia teams should know. This helps clinicians plan safer medication choices and monitoring.
After surgery, simple routines can support brain health. Patients should aim for regular sleep and wake times, daylight exposure during the day, hydration as allowed by the care team, balanced meals, gentle movement, and use of glasses or hearing aids. Constipation, urinary problems, poor pain control, and shortness of breath should be reported because these can contribute to confusion and delayed recovery.
Heart-health habits also protect the brain over time. Managing blood pressure, cholesterol, diabetes, smoking, weight, sleep apnea, and physical inactivity can reduce future vascular risk. Follow-up care after coronary bypass surgery usually includes medication management, wound checks, lifestyle counseling, and monitoring for rhythm changes or other complications. Keeping these appointments supports both cardiac and cognitive recovery.
When to See a Doctor
Patients and families should contact the healthcare team if brain fog is persistent, worsening, or interfering with medication safety, eating, walking, or basic self-care. Medical advice is also important if there is new insomnia, depression, anxiety, hallucinations, frequent falls, poor appetite, fever, wound drainage, urinary symptoms, or increasing pain. These problems may be treatable and should not be dismissed as simply part of aging.
Emergency care is needed for sudden facial drooping, arm or leg weakness, difficulty speaking, loss of vision, severe headache, seizures, fainting, severe shortness of breath, chest pain, blue lips, or a major change in consciousness. These symptoms can indicate urgent conditions that require immediate evaluation.

Frequently asked questions
Is brain fog after heart bypass surgery normal?
Mild brain fog can occur after heart bypass surgery, especially in the first days or weeks of recovery. It may be related to anesthesia, inflammation, sleep disruption, pain, medications, and the stress of major surgery. However, sudden confusion, worsening symptoms, or unsafe behavior should be discussed with a doctor promptly.
How long does brain fog last after bypass surgery?
Many people notice gradual improvement over days to weeks as sleep, strength, appetite, and activity improve. Some patients, especially older adults or those with prior cognitive concerns, may need longer to feel mentally sharp again. If symptoms persist, worsen, or affect daily function, a medical review is recommended.
What is the difference between brain fog and delirium?
Brain fog is usually a milder feeling of slowed thinking, poor concentration, or forgetfulness. Delirium is an acute change in attention and awareness that often fluctuates, with confusion, disorientation, unusual sleepiness, agitation, or hallucinations. Delirium can signal a medical problem and should be evaluated.
Can anesthesia cause memory problems after heart surgery?
Anesthesia and sedating medicines can temporarily affect alertness and memory, particularly in older adults or people with other health conditions. Surgery itself, inflammation, pain, sleep loss, and medications also play a role, so anesthesia is rarely the only cause. The anesthesia and surgical teams can review medication-related concerns during follow-up.
How can family members help someone with postoperative confusion?
Family members can provide calm reassurance, remind the patient where they are and what day it is, bring glasses or hearing aids, and help maintain a simple routine. They can also keep a medication list, note changes in behavior, and report concerns to the healthcare team. If confusion becomes sudden, severe, or unsafe, medical help should be sought immediately.
Does brain fog mean the surgery caused permanent brain damage?
In most cases, brain fog after bypass surgery does not mean permanent brain damage. It often reflects temporary stress on the brain during recovery and improves as underlying factors are corrected. Persistent or severe symptoms still deserve evaluation to rule out delirium, stroke, medication effects, depression, or other treatable conditions.
When should a patient seek urgent care for cognitive symptoms after bypass surgery?
Urgent care is needed if confusion is sudden or accompanied by facial drooping, weakness on one side, trouble speaking, severe headache, seizure, fainting, chest pain, or shortness of breath. These signs may indicate stroke, heart complications, infection, or other serious conditions. It is safer to seek prompt medical assessment than to wait for symptoms to pass.
